You ask what Sort of Defence Virginia can I believe they will make an able … bam messeWebAbigail Adams urged her husband in 1776 to convince other American revolutionaries to promote a “new Code of laws” for the independent nation that would treat husbands as … ar santa clara speaker manualWebAbigail Adams 1776 Summary Abigail Adams was born to a prominent family in Massachusetts in 1744. Like other women of her generation, she had no formal education. However, she took advantage of her family’s extensive library to master a range of topics. In 1764, she married John Adams. bammert daniel willisau
